And they're back!
Both teams have won 3 of their last 5 and sport very similar records in the West standings. Flames lost their last game 5-3 to the Kings just before the holiday break, but have beaten the Kraken twice this year already winning 6-3 on Nov 4 and a 4-3 OT win on Nov 20.
Previously, Puckpedia had listed today for both Grubauer and Burakovsky's expected return from injury. Looking at the site right now, it lists the expected return for both as "unknown". Schwartz still shows as Jan 11, PEB as Jan 18.
